Relax after a long day of sightseeing around Caracas and book a stay at Gran Melia Caracas Hotel. Rooms at Gran all feature a 24 hour room service, air conditioning, an IDD phone, Internet access, satellite TV and a bathroom with telephone. There's a wealth of food choices at the hotel. The hotel provides restaurants that offer Japanese and Italian cuisine as well as a bar/lounge.

Los Tambores de Barlovento is held to mark the official start of the wet season.
Beginning on Palm Sunday and concluding one week later on Easter Sunday, the catholic observance of Holy Week is as enthusiastically followed in Venezuela as in any predominantly catholic country.
Also known as the Cross of May, Velorio de la Cruz de Mayo is a religious festival held on the 3rd of the month in Caracas. Locals gather to pay their respects to crosses which have been adorned with garlands, standing around them to pray and sing songs.
